Role : SAP CPQ Technical Consultant

Role Overview :


We are seeking an experienced SAP CPQ Technical Consultant to support global clients in US shift hours. The consultant will play a key role in end-to-end CPQ implementations, customizations, integrations, and migrations from Quote 1.0 to Quote 2.0.

Responsibilities :


- Lead and contribute to SAP CPQ development with 4+ years of experience.

- Deliver at least 2 end-to-end CPQ implementations and 1 production support engagement.

- Design and implement product configuration and pricing models (subscription, tiered, usage-based).

- Configure, customize, and integrate SAP CPQ with Salesforce and ERP systems (SAP & non-SAP).

- Drive migration projects from Quote 1.0 ? Quote 2.0.

- Customize CPQ using responsive templates and extend functionality with CPQ APIs.

Apply full-stack development skills :

- Frontend : HTML, CSS, JavaScript, Bootstrap, jQuery, KnockoutJS.

- Backend : Python, IronPython 2.7, C#.

- Implement and manage guided selling, discounting models, approval workflows, and contract lifecycle management (CLM).

- Support multi-region/global CPQ rollouts with localization strategies.

- Collaborate with stakeholders, ensuring strong communication and engagement.

- Work within DevOps pipelines and CI/CD frameworks for SAP CPQ.

Required Skills & Qualifications :


- Bachelors Degree in Engineering, Computer Science, or equivalent.


- 4+ years of implementation & consulting experience in SAP CPQ.

- Strong knowledge of Lead-to-Order (L2O) business processes.

- Industry background in Manufacturing / Industrial Engineering (preferred).

- Excellent communication, problem-solving, and interpersonal skills.

- Ability to work independently and collaboratively in remote environments.


Engagement Details :


- Type : Freelance SAP CPQ Technical Consultant


- Shift : US Shift (remote working model) (3 : 00 PM to 11 : PM )

- Duration : Long-term with extensions based on performance.
